How Do You Properly Clean and Prepare a Tire for Patching?
To properly clean and prepare a tire for patching, follow these essential steps: remove the tire from the rim, inspect it for damage, clean the area around the puncture, and apply the patch according to manufacturer instructions.
-
Remove the tire: Begin by dismounting the tire from the wheel rim. Use tire levers to gently pry the tire away from the rim without damaging either component.
-
Inspect for damage: Examine the tire thoroughly for additional punctures, cuts, or signs of wear. According to the Tire Industry Association (2022), assess the tread and sidewall for any severe damage that may require replacement rather than a patch.
-
Clean the area around the puncture: Use a brush or cloth to clear dirt, debris, and moisture from the puncture site. Contaminants can impede the adhesive bond of the patch. A study by Smith et al. (2021) emphasizes that a clean surface significantly increases the success rate of tire repairs.
-
Roughen the repair area: Lightly sand or abrade the area around the puncture using sandpaper or a rasp. This step allows for better adhesion between the patch and the tire. The National Highway Traffic Safety Administration (NHTSA) recommends roughening for optimal results.
-
Apply the patch: Follow the patch manufacturer’s instructions closely. Use a rubber cement or adhesive if required, and firmly press the patch onto the punctured area. Ensure there are no air bubbles trapped underneath the patch.
-
Reseat the tire: Once the patch is applied and fully set according to the adhesive drying time, carefully reattach the tire to the rim. Inflate it to the recommended pressure, checking for leaks.
By adhering to these steps, you can effectively clean and prepare a tire for patching, ensuring a reliable repair.

How Do You Differentiate Between Using a Patch and a Tire Plug?
A patch and a tire plug serve different purposes for tire repair. A patch is ideal for larger punctures, while a tire plug is suitable for smaller holes, particularly in the tread area.
A patch involves the following aspects:
- Size suitability: A patch is designed for larger holes or damage that is often found in the sidewall or larger punctures in the tread. It covers the damage completely.
- Adhesive bond: The patch is fixed to the interior of the tire using an adhesive. This provides a secure and lasting seal.
- Permanent repair: When applied correctly, a patch offers a long-term solution to tire damage. It restores structural integrity to the tire.
- Labor-intensive application: Patching requires removing the tire from the wheel. This process may involve additional tools and skills.
On the other hand, a tire plug has distinct characteristics:
- Size suitability: A plug is used for small punctures, especially those found in the tread area. It is not appropriate for larger or sidewall holes.
- Insertion process: A plug is inserted into the puncture from the outside. This method can be quicker and often does not require removing the tire from the wheel.
- Temporary solution: While plugs can provide a quick fix, they are generally considered temporary. They may not offer the same durability as patches.
- Ease of use: Tire plugs are easier to apply, making them a popular choice for roadside repairs.
Understanding these differences allows drivers to choose the appropriate method for tire repair based on the damage type. By selecting the correct repair technique, drivers can enhance safety and prolong the life of their tires.

When Is It More Effective to Replace a Dirt Bike Tire Instead of Patching It?
It is more effective to replace a dirt bike tire instead of patching it in several situations. First, consider the condition of the tire. If the tire has significant tread wear, replacing it is essential for safety and performance. Second, evaluate the location of the damage. If the puncture is located on the sidewall, it is generally safer to replace the tire, as sidewall repairs are often unreliable. Third, assess the number of damages. If there are multiple punctures or significant damage, replacement is more effective than patching. Finally, consider the age of the tire. Old or weathered tires may fail even after a repair. In these circumstances, replacing the tire ensures optimal safety and functionality on the dirt bike.
